Chapter 23 The Dragon of the Transmigrated Trio (Part 10)



A month goes by pretty quickly.

Since Long Xun intended to observe the lives of ordinary people in this world, he couldn't stay in the air forever. Occasionally, he would descend to live among the people for a few days, listen to their conversations, stroll through the fields, or sample the food that ordinary people typically ate.

To be honest, compared to modern society, the common people in ancient times lived like the poor in modern society. What they wanted was to have enough to eat and to live peacefully; how well they dressed was secondary.

The emperor was a fairly good one, which was evident in the fact that in the lands Long Xun and his companions traversed, most commoners were able to eat their fill, and a few of the wealthier ones could even afford some meat. And while their clothes were patched and tattered, they were generally still warm.

There are indeed corrupt officials, but no one dares to go too far.

It seems that although this emperor had some mental issues, he could at least be considered a good emperor.

Long Xun, Gu Nu, and Chen Ziqi originally planned to attend the ceremony of bestowing the title of Imperial Preceptor, but when Yin Long was rushing from the far north to the capital, he discovered a large patch of dark clouds in the sky. The clouds were thick, continuous, and thundered incessantly. Long Xun couldn't help but approach to take a look, and then he saw the rolling floods below and the mudslides formed by the landslides caused by the floods, as well as the despair and grief emanating from the humans.

"Brother Long!! There are people in that town down there!" Chen Ziqi shouted hoarsely, her voice broken and scattered by the wind and rain, so that even the Gu Nu who was right next to her could not hear her clearly.

Fortunately, Long Xun heard it.

Long Xun lowered his head and looked at the small town built in the lowlands. The town was in a good location, backed by mountains, with a winding river flowing slowly in front of it. Even floods had not been able to submerge it.

However, the excessive rainfall still caused a landslide. The mud and soil rushing down from the heights were falling too fast with tremendous force, and the townspeople had no time to escape. They could only cry in despair, tightly hugging their loved ones and waiting to die.

Long Xun swooped down and landed at the foot of the mountain in front of the town. His huge dragon body lay across the earth like a dam, blocking the mudslide that was about to destroy everything. The destructive torrent rushed up with a deafening roar, but it could not shake the winding and majestic dragon body, which was as tall as a mountain range, in the slightest.

The torrential rain poured down, and the people, who had been wailing and in despair, watched as a dragon suddenly appeared and stopped the flood. Its shimmering silver scales were covered with mud, and its majestic whiskers and mane looked as if they had been dragged out of the mud. Its once beautiful bright silver was now stained with mud, and even its horns and head were mottled. The whole dragon looked miserable.

With the dragon's body as the boundary, on one side is the devastating mudslide that shows no sign of stopping, and on the other side are the tiny, stunned people.

Long Xun turned his head to look at the townspeople who had been saved. The people who had just experienced life and death were like frightened birds. When they saw him turn his head, they all subconsciously showed fear.

Long Xun watched them quietly for a while. A moment later, another thunderclap rang out in the sky. Long Xun looked up at the dark and oppressive sky, and then at the mountains that had protected this town for so long.

The mudslide, which had already slowed down, suddenly gained momentum and surged forward with even greater force.

Long Xun himself didn't care, but some of the stones that bounced off him due to their strong impact were able to pass over his body and almost hit the townspeople.

The Gu woman and Chen Ziqi, who were thrown onto the dragon's back the moment Long Xun was about to save people, looked at the ever-growing mudslide and their faces turned deathly pale.

The Gu woman trembled as she lay on the dragon's back, her voice shaking as she asked, "Dragon... Dragon God, are you alright?"

"It's nothing." Just as the thunderous voice rang out, another clap of thunder echoed in the sky, and the distant mudslide stirred up small ripples. Long Xun immediately fell silent, glanced at the sky, and then transmitted his voice: "You go and evacuate the townspeople. Gu Nu, those injured are your responsibility. I'll have Milk Tea lead the way."

The dragon's back was wide, and with the torrential rain, if there was no one who knew the way, Gu Nu and Chen Ziqi probably wouldn't be able to figure out where to go to get to safe ground.

"Okay, okay..." The Gu woman stood up, feeling dizzy. After catching her breath, she heard a soft squeaking sound. Before she could even bend down, she slipped on a patch of mud and almost fell. Chen Ziqi reached out and pulled her up. As a woman who had been an assassin for ten years, her resilience was much stronger than the Gu woman's.

"It's milk tea." Chen Ziqi half-squatted down and stretched out her hand. The milk tea mouse, its fur wet and clinging to its body, jumped onto her palm, let out a soft cry, and then frantically waved its little paws in one direction.

The two girls wiped the rain off their faces and, supporting each other, walked in the direction it pointed out.

After getting used to walking on the dragon's back, the two girls used their lightness skills to increase their speed. Before long, they arrived in the direction Milk Tea pointed. Only then did they realize that they had actually walked onto the dragon's head.

Those two dragon horns were as tall as pillars supporting the sky.

Under normal circumstances, Long Xun would not want anyone to stand on his back, let alone his head. However, in certain special circumstances, such insistence, which is insignificant compared to certain things, is not so necessary.

Long Xun lowered his head, letting the two girls jump from his head to the townspeople. His voice resonated in everyone's hearts: "Gentlemen, the torrential rain continues, and we don't know when the mudslide will stop. It's best to leave as soon as possible."

"That's right, everyone hurry up and leave here!" the Gu woman shouted.

The townspeople, who had calmed down slightly upon seeing humans, looked at each other in bewilderment. After a long while, an elderly man stepped out from the crowd and said in a hoarse voice, "We can't leave, young lady. The only road out of the mountains has been blocked by a landslide."
